Marine Electrician

Responsibilities

  • Repair or replace wiring equipment or fixtures.
  • Examine electrical system of circuits in electrical wiring, equipment, or fixtures, using testing devices, ohmmeters, voltmeters, or oscilloscopes, to confirm compatibility and safety of system.
  • Use different types of tools and equipment including power construction equipment, measuring devices, power tools, testing equipment, oscilloscopes, ammeters, ohmmeters, voltmeters, oscilloscopes, and check lamps.
  • Diagnose faulty systems, apparatus, and parts to find the reason for a breakdown and correct the problem.
  • Inspect electrical systems, equipment, and parts to identify hazards, defects and the necessity for adjustment or repair, and to confirm compliance with codes.
  • Place passage pipes and tubing within selected partitions, walls, or alternative hidden areas and pull insulated wires and cables through the passage to finish circuits between boxes.
  • Work on the installation of ground leads and connect power cables to equipment.
  • Install and repair marine electrical (AC/DC) and electronic systems.

Qualifications

  • Minimum 3 years of marine electrical experience.
  • Understand single phase and three phase electrical theory.
  • Understand and have a working knowledge of European distribution systems.
  • Must be able to use electrical test meters, hand crimpers, heavy crimpers, soldering tools and power tools.
  • Must be able to read and follow electrical diagrams and schematics.
  • Must be knowledgeable of marine electrical standards, specifically ABYC.
  • Must be knowledgeable of relevant marine class societies and rules such as ABS, Lloyds, BV, RINA.
  • Able to write technical reports and field notes.
